The Avon Grip - A very popular, soft feeling golf grip for many years. The Original Chamois design with its innovative Air-Cushioned Absorption System (ACAS) & slight reminder, continues to set the grip standard in comfort and control for over two decades. Because of its soft, supple feel, it is preferred by golfers in need of arthritic relief.

Slimy For Some Reason
I got this Jumbo brown grip as a part of an Ebay Ping Eye2+ 5-iron purchase (to fill out a set I was given as a gift without the 5) a long time ago. No matter how hard I tried, I just could not get used to it's feel. It was slimy and would slip in my hands. I washed it completely multiple times with various de-greasing soaps thinking that maybe it was just very used (remember, it came with an Ebay purchase of an older club and all), but no, that is actually how it feels as I found out later since I've felt ones in golf shops out of curiosity which were brand new and they felt exactly like this. Of course this also meant I'd end up over-gripping to compensate for the slippage which is never a good thing for so many reasons. It looked nice though, especially with the ribbing down the front which helps with alignment. So those are pluses, if my only ones.Needless to say I had it replaced. My replacement of choice was the ultra-tacky Golf Pride Tour Wrap NG Midsize Grip (Black) , which I love.
